2335544244 has 36 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 6440441280. Its totient is φ = 707740560.
The previous prime is 2335544209. The next prime is 2335544273. The reversal of 2335544244 is 4424455332.
2335544244 is a `hidden beast` number, since 23 + 3 + 554 + 42 + 44 = 666.
2335544244 is digitally balanced in base 2 and base 4, because in such bases it contains all the possibile digits an equal number of times.
It is a tau number, because it is divible by the number of its divisors (36).
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(36).
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 2335544199 and 2335544208.
It is a congruent number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 11 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 2948524 + ... + 2949315.
Almost surely, 22335544244 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
2335544244 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(4104897036).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
2335544244 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
2335544244 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 5897860 (or 5897855 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its digits is 230400, while the sum is 36.
The square root of 2335544244 is about 48327.4688350218. The cubic root of 2335544244 is about 1326.7711913414.
Adding to 2335544244 its reverse (4424455332), we get a palindrome (6759999576).
